The Department of Atmospheric Science provides graduate programs for both Master of Science (M.S.) and Doctor of Philosophy (Ph.D.) degrees. These programs combine academic coursework with hands-on research components. Students complete foundational courses along with electives selected from our department's offerings and other relevant disciplines. Every student's academic plan is customized to align with their unique goals and academic focus.

For the research component, students must engage in projects that culminate in a thesis (M.S.) or dissertation (Ph.D.), which they must defend. Each student collaborates closely with a faculty advisor across various departmental research specialties. Qualification Requirements

Transcripts Please submit undergraduate and graduate if appropriate transcripts Transcripts not in English must be translated by the issuing university or by a commercial translation service Please see the Admissions Offices website for more information

Grade point average A GPA of 3.0 or higher is required for admission to either the MS or PhD program
Three letters of recommendation.
A narrative statement of research interests and career goals
Optional GRE scoresGRE scores are not required for admission
The University of Wyomings institutional minimum acceptable TOEFL score is 540 76 iBT The minimum acceptable IELTS score is 6.5
